India, June 3 -- The Delhi high court on Monday asked the anti-corruption branch (ACB) whether it was willing to reconstitute the special investigation team probing a case against a court staffer accused of soliciting bribes for facilitating bail, by replacing the additional commissioner of police (ACP) against whom the staffer had earlier raised concerns.
The suggestion came from a bench of justice Tushar Rao Gedela after senior advocate Mohit Mathur, appearing for the staffer, Mukesh Kumar, and assisted by Ayush Jain, submitted that the officer named in a complaint filed by Kumar in January was now part of the team investigating him. ACB's standing counsel, Sanjeev Bhandari, confirmed the inclusion of the ACP in the probe team.
